O is the circum centre of the isosceles ∆ ABC. Given
that AB = AC = 5 cm and BC = 6 cm. The radius of the circle isSolution
Use PGT in ∆OBD r2 - (4 – r)2 = 9 (r+4-r)(r-4+r) = 9 4(2r – 4) = 9 2r – 4 = 9/4 2r = 9/4 + 4 = 25/4 r = 25/8 => 3.125 cm
